Remembering Jocelyn Nungaray | U.S. Fish & Wildlife Service
"Long before her name stood at the entrance of a national wildlife refuge , Jocelyn Nungaray was known by her family and friends as a girl with a big spirit, who loved animals and enjoyed spending time in nature.
Jocelyn will now forever be remembered at a special place on the Texas coast, just east of Houston, where coastal prairie meets dense marsh, where colorful songbirds, delicate butterflies and gentle white-tailed deer seek refuge. It is here, at the Jocelyn Nungaray National Wildlife Refuge, where people of all walks of life can come to find peace, connection and purpose in the heart of nature."
